24 #include "src/core/CL/kernels/CLDilateKernel.h"
25
26 #include "arm_compute/core/CL/CLKernelLibrary.h"
27 #include "arm_compute/core/CL/ICLTensor.h"
28 #include "arm_compute/core/CL/OpenCL.h"
29 #include "arm_compute/core/Validate.h"
30 #include "src/core/helpers/WindowHelpers.h"
31
32 using namespace arm_compute;
33
border_size() const34 BorderSize CLDilateKernel::border_size() const
35 {
36 return BorderSize(1);
37 }
38
configure(const ICLTensor * input,ICLTensor * output,bool border_undefined)39 void CLDilateKernel::configure(const ICLTensor *input, ICLTensor *output, bool border_undefined)
40 {
41 configure(CLKernelLibrary::get().get_compile_context(), input, output, border_undefined);
42 }
43
configure(const CLCompileContext & compile_context,const ICLTensor * input,ICLTensor * output,bool border_undefined)44 void CLDilateKernel::configure(const CLCompileContext &compile_context, const ICLTensor *input, ICLTensor *output, bool border_undefined)
45 {
46 ARM_COMPUTE_ERROR_ON_DATA_TYPE_CHANNEL_NOT_IN(input, 1, DataType::U8);
47 ARM_COMPUTE_ERROR_ON_DATA_TYPE_CHANNEL_NOT_IN(output, 1, DataType::U8);
48
49 // Create kernel
50 _kernel = create_kernel(compile_context, "dilate");
51
52 _input = input;
53 _output = output;
54
55 // Configure kernel window
56 constexpr unsigned int num_elems_processed_per_iteration = 8;
57 constexpr unsigned int num_elems_read_per_iteration = 16;
58 constexpr unsigned int num_rows_read_per_iteration = 3;
59
60 Window win = calculate_max_window(*input->info(), Steps(num_elems_processed_per_iteration), border_undefined, border_size());
61
62 AccessWindowRectangle input_access(input->info(), -border_size().left, -border_size().top, num_elems_read_per_iteration, num_rows_read_per_iteration);
63 AccessWindowHorizontal output_access(output->info(), 0, num_elems_processed_per_iteration);
64
65 update_window_and_padding(win, input_access, output_access);
66
67 output_access.set_valid_region(win, input->info()->valid_region(), border_undefined, border_size());
68
69 ICLKernel::configure_internal(win);
70 }
